The Story Behind This Name

Herminia is a relatively uncommon name in the United States, appearing sporadically in birth records but never reaching widespread popularity. It’s more frequently encountered within Hispanic communities, reflecting its Latin roots. Globally, Herminia sees greater usage in countries like Portugal, Spain, and parts of Latin America, particularly Brazil. Historically, the name has experienced periods of modest favor, often linked to literary or religious figures. While not a trending name, it maintains a quiet presence, often chosen for its classic and somewhat sophisticated feel. Its usage tends to be consistent across generations, though it doesn't experience dramatic surges in popularity.


Name origin and meaning

The name Herminia is deeply rooted in Germanic elements, evolving from the Old High German name *Hermann*, meaning 'army man' or 'warrior'. Over time, it transitioned through various forms, eventually becoming Herminia, a feminine derivative. This evolution reflects a historical trend of adapting masculine names to create feminine counterparts. The name carries a sense of strength and nobility, stemming from its original association with military prowess. It’s a testament to the linguistic shifts and cultural adaptations that shape naming conventions.


Name Identity: Gender Classification

Herminia is overwhelmingly a feminine name across the globe. While the root *Hermann* is masculine, the addition of the feminine suffix transforms it into a name almost exclusively given to girls and women. In Spanish and Portuguese-speaking countries, it is firmly established as a female name. There are no significant instances of Herminia being used for males in any region. This strong gender association is consistent throughout its historical usage and geographical distribution.
